Canada’s Consumer Privacy Protection Act (Bill C-27): Impact for businesses
Éloïse Gratton June 21, 2022
On June 15, 2022, the Minister of Innovation, Science and Industry, François-Phillippe Champagne introduced Bill C-27, An Act to enact the Consumer Privacy Protection Act, the Personal Information and Data Protection Tribunal Act and the Artificial Intelligence and Data Act and to make consequential and related amendments to other Acts (or Digital Charter Implementation Act, 2022). Bill C-26: New Canadian critical infrastructure cyber security law
Éloïse Gratton June 20, 2022
On June 14, the House of Commons introduced Bill C-26, which includes the newly drafted Critical Cyber Systems Protection Act (CCSPA) or in French, the Loi sur la protection des cybersystèmes essentiels (LPCSE).
